About Arlequin
Arlequin is building the sovereign European alternative to Palantir: an AI platform capable of processing massive data volumes without bias, with high-impact use cases such as fighting disinformation. Founded in late 2024 by Hugo Micheron (researcher in geopolitics and systemic risk) and Antoine Jardin (CNRS research engineer).
The role
You’ll join Arlequin as our first Senior Product Manager to bring structure and direction to HUDEX, our platform that lets non-technical analysts interpret narrative dynamics and high-stakes patterns across massive, multilingual, unstructured datasets. Our customers operate in security, defense, financial services, strategic communications, compliance, audit and investigations — environments where the cost of a confusing workflow or a missed insight is high.
You’ll work directly with the founders, the Head of Engineering, our future Product Designer, and the research team to turn deep customer problems into a coherent roadmap. You’ll spend real time with analysts and procurement stakeholders in sensitive sectors, translate that context into clear specs, and prioritize ruthlessly in an environment where the product, the market, and the packaging are still being defined.
What this person will do
Own the HUDEX product roadmap end to end, from discovery to shipped feature to adoption
Run deep discovery with analysts and decision-makers in security, defense, financial services, and strategic communications to turn ambiguous, high-stakes workflows into clear product problems
Write specs and prioritize alongside engineering, research, and design, balancing fast-moving opportunities against a small handful of strategic multi-quarter bets
Define how the product is packaged and positioned as we move from early adopters to broader public and private sector accounts
Partner closely with sales and forward-deployed teams to turn field feedback and deal-specific requirements into durable product decisions rather than one-off fixes
Define and track the product metrics that matter for adoption and renewal, and bring that signal back into prioritization
Help build the product function itself: rituals, documentation, and how product, design, engineering, and research work together as the team grows
